Output 7b8888635d8b685de2289144883350e9dbb64228a031eb70b12f13c44c54a12c:0

value
590562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cc1d8f4089f275e80d58425444c58202ab30cb3 OP_EQUAL
address
3A9UJx6ZVe4apS5YqoHvQRkKpLGhHVNAHe
transaction
7b8888635d8b685de2289144883350e9dbb64228a031eb70b12f13c44c54a12c
confirmations
328540
spent
true